What Is a Vendor Management System?

A vendor management system (VMS) is a software platform that enables organisations to manage their entire supplier lifecycle from a single location. Rather than juggling multiple spreadsheets, email threads, and filing cabinets, businesses can centralise all vendor-related information, documents, and workflows in one system.

The vendor management process typically covers several key areas:

  • Vendor discovery, evaluation, and selection
  • Onboarding with documentation collection and verification
  • Contract negotiation, execution, and storage
  • Ongoing performance monitoring and scorecarding
  • Compliance tracking for certifications, insurance, and regulations
  • Risk assessment and mitigation strategies
  • Payment processing and invoice management

Modern vendor management systems integrate with existing business software, including ERP platforms, procurement tools, and financial systems. This integration eliminates data silos and ensures information flows seamlessly across your organisation.

Why Traditional Vendor Management Falls Short

Manual vendor management quickly becomes chaotic. Spreadsheets go out of date, contracts get misplaced and key terms are hard to find, and email threads turn into inaccessible information silos.

Compliance tracking also becomes unreliable at scale, making it difficult to monitor insurance expiry dates, certification renewals, and other regulatory obligations across many vendors. Procurement teams struggle to maintain visibility into supplier spend, and working capital is often tied up unnecessarily due to inefficient payment processes.

Core Benefits of Vendor Management Systems

Operational Efficiency and Time Savings

A vendor management system dramatically reduces administrative workload. Tasks that previously consumed hours, such as compiling vendor information, tracking contract renewals, or generating performance reports, become automated.

Key efficiency improvements include:

  • Faster onboarding: New vendors complete digital workflows 60-70% faster than paper-based processes
  • Automated compliance alerts: System notifications prevent lapses in insurance, certifications, or regulatory requirements
  • Streamlined approvals: Digital workflows route requests through appropriate stakeholders automatically
  • Centralised reporting: Real-time dashboards replace manual report compilation

This automation frees procurement teams to focus on strategic activities like supplier relationship development, market analysis, and cost optimisation rather than administrative tasks.

Important

Whilst VMS platforms offer significant automation, successful vendor management still requires human judgment for strategic decisions, relationship building, and complex negotiations. Technology enables efficiency—but relationships drive results.

Cost Reduction and Better Spend Management

Effective vendor management boosts profitability by improving pricing negotiations through clearer spend visibility and better contract oversight.

Centralised vendor data helps identify redundant suppliers and consolidate spending, whilst approved vendor lists and digital workflows reduce costly maverick purchases. Companies using VMS platforms typically achieve 15-30% procurement cost reduction through better supplier consolidation and contract management.

Improved working capital management results from optimised payment terms, early payment discounts, and reduced processing costs for accounts payable teams.

Risk Mitigation and Compliance Management

As supply chains extend globally and regulations multiply, vendor risk management has become critical. A VMS provides systematic approaches to identifying, assessing, and mitigating supplier-related risks before they materialise into problems.

Risk identification capabilities include:

  • Financial health monitoring to assess vendor stability
  • Performance tracking with early warning indicators
  • Compliance verification for certifications, insurance, and regulations
  • Security assessment of data protection practices

For compliance management, VMS platforms offer centralised document storage, automated renewal tracking, complete audit trails, and standardised regulatory reporting. Organisations using VMS platforms report significantly improved audit outcomes and reduced compliance-related incidents compared to manual approaches.

Essential Features of Modern Vendor Management Systems

Centralised Vendor Information Database

A strong vendor management system starts with centralised vendor information. A single database gathers contacts, capabilities, performance history, financials, and certifications in one place.

A unified document repository stores contracts and key compliance documents, eliminating the fragmented files and inboxes typical of manual systems. Supplier information management becomes streamlined, with role-based access controls ensuring sensitive data remains secure whilst maintaining transparency for authorised users.

Performance Monitoring and Scorecards

Systematic vendor performance management enables data-driven relationships and continuous improvement. Modern systems track on-time delivery rates, quality standards adherence, SLA compliance, responsiveness, and innovation contributions.

Evaluation mechanisms include:

  • Scorecard systems with weighted criteria
  • Trend analysis over time
  • Comparative benchmarking across vendors
  • Automated performance reviews

Performance management isn't about punishment—it's about creating transparency that enables constructive conversations and collaborative improvement between your organisation and suppliers.

Good to know

Leading organisations treat their VMS as a partnership platform rather than just a control system. Sharing performance data transparently with vendors and involving them in process design typically yields improved collaboration outcomes and stronger supplier relationships.

Contract Lifecycle Management

Contract management capabilities ensure legal agreements are properly executed, stored, and monitored throughout their lifecycle. Features include template libraries, digital negotiation and redlining, electronic signature integration, automated renewal alerts, and version control.

The contract lifecycle management process becomes significantly more efficient when integrated with modern VMS platforms, enabling rapid execution whilst maintaining full legal compliance and audit trails.

Workflow Automation and System Integration

Modern VMS platforms automate repetitive tasks and integrate with other business systems. Automated workflows handle vendor onboarding, approval routing, performance review scheduling, compliance verification, and payment processing triggers.

System integrations connect with ERP platforms, procurement software, financial systems, risk management tools, and communication platforms. These integrations eliminate data silos and manual data transfer, ensuring information flows seamlessly across your technology ecosystem.

Highly Regulated Industries

Healthcare providers, financial institutions, and government contractors face stringent vendor compliance requirements.

For healthcare, this includes HIPAA compliance verification, credentialing, background checks, and insurance tracking. Financial institutions need due diligence documentation, regulatory reporting, and data protection compliance verification. Government contractors must track small business reporting, security clearances, and FAR compliance documentation.

Implementing a Vendor Management System Successfully

Phase 1: Assessment and Planning

Successful implementation begins with thorough preparation. Start by inventorying existing vendor relationships and spend, documenting current processes and pain points, identifying compliance gaps, and evaluating your technology landscape.

Requirements definition involves determining must-have features versus nice-to-have capabilities, establishing key performance indicators, determining user roles and permission structures, and clarifying integration requirements with existing ERP and procurement systems.

Phase 2: System Selection and Configuration

Choosing the right vendor management system requires careful evaluation. Consider functionality (does it address your specific needs?), usability (will your team actually use it?), scalability (can it grow with you?), integration capabilities, vendor support quality, and total cost of ownership.

Configuration essentials include customising workflows to match approval processes, configuring relevant data fields, setting up user roles and permissions, establishing templates, and defining performance metrics aligned with business objectives.

Phase 3: Data Migration and Testing

Data migration represents one of the most challenging implementation aspects. Prioritise active, high-value vendors first. Clean data before migration by eliminating duplicates and outdated information. Validate accuracy during transfer and accept that legacy data may be incomplete.

Testing strategy should include functional testing of all features, integration testing to confirm proper data flows, user acceptance testing with actual users, and performance testing to ensure the system handles expected volumes.

Attention

Data migration is often the most underestimated implementation challenge. Expect incomplete legacy data and plan for progressive data quality improvement rather than waiting for perfect information before launch.

Phase 4: Rollout and Change Management

Change management determines whether your vendor management system becomes valuable or sits unused. Provide role-specific training through multiple formats, including live sessions, recorded videos, and written guides. Offer hands-on practice in test environments and provide ongoing support through accessible help desks.

Consider phased rollout approaches: start with a single department, implement by geographic location, enable features progressively, or deploy fully across the organisation. Celebrate early wins, empower system champions, address problems quickly, gather user feedback, and regularly demonstrate achieved benefits.

Common Implementation Challenges and Solutions

Data Quality Issues

Existing vendor information is often scattered, incomplete, or inaccurate. Rather than waiting for perfect data, launch with available information and improve quality progressively over time.

Engage vendors in providing accurate information, implement verification processes for critical elements, and schedule periodic data quality reviews. Many organisations find that supplier information management improves significantly within the first year of VMS adoption through centralised data governance and validation processes.

Integration Complexity

Technical integration requires IT resources, time, and expertise that may be limited. Prioritise the most critical system connections first, leverage pre-built integrations when available, consider scheduled data exports as alternatives to APIs, engage both VMS providers and other software vendors in planning, and budget for ongoing integration support.

User Adoption Resistance

Even excellent systems deliver no value if unused. Communicate benefits clearly to help users understand "what's in it for me," simplify processes by removing unnecessary steps, provide excellent support that's easy to access, ensure leadership visibly uses the system, and eventually phase out alternative tools.

Vendor Onboarding Resistance

External vendors may resist providing information they haven't previously shared. Explain how better information benefits them too, simplify requests to only truly necessary information, provide clear instructions, offer support to help vendors navigate requirements, and accommodate vendor constraints when appropriate.

Best Practices for Long-Term Success

Define Clear Objectives and Metrics

Effective vendor management requires knowing what success looks like. Define specific goals such as reducing onboarding time by 50%, achieving 100% insurance compliance, decreasing procurement costs by 30%, or improving vendor performance scores by 20%.

Establish measurement systems by baselining current performance before implementation, tracking metrics consistently, reporting progress regularly, and adjusting strategies based on results.

Treat Vendors as Partners

Your vendor management system works best when vendors view it as beneficial rather than burdensome. Share performance data transparently, involve vendors in defining processes that affect them, acknowledge excellent performance, create channels for vendor input, and use the system to drive joint problem-solving.

Strong supplier relationships built on transparency and collaboration consistently outperform transactional approaches focused solely on cost reduction.

Leverage Automation Strategically

Automate routine compliance checks, standard approval workflows, performance data collection, and document routing. Maintain human involvement for strategic vendor selection, complex contract negotiations, performance issue resolution, and relationship-building activities.

The most successful VMS implementations balance automation efficiency with human judgment and relationship management.

Commit to Continuous Improvement

Conduct quarterly assessments of system utilisation, annual evaluations of workflows, periodic benchmarking against industry practices, and ongoing collection of user feedback.

Update workflows based on experience, add new features as needs emerge, integrate additional systems over time, and refine performance metrics based on business priorities. Vendor management is not a "set and forget" initiative—it requires ongoing evolution.

Emerging Trends in Vendor Management

Artificial Intelligence and Predictive Analytics

Vendor management systems increasingly incorporate AI capabilities. Machine learning algorithms analyse patterns to identify vendors at risk of performance issues or financial instability before problems materialise.

AI-powered recommendations support vendor selection based on historical performance, current requirements, and market intelligence. Natural language processing automates contract analysis and extraction of key terms, obligations, and risks.

Enhanced Collaboration Tools

Modern vendor management emphasises relationship quality alongside compliance and cost. Integrated communication provides real-time messaging and video conferencing within VMS platforms.

Shared dashboards give vendors access to performance metrics and improvement opportunities. Co-innovation platforms structure processes for vendors to propose improvements and cost-saving ideas, transforming supplier relationships from transactional to strategic partnerships.

Blockchain for Supply Chain Transparency

Emerging technologies promise to transform vendor management through enhanced transparency. Distributed ledgers provide immutable records of vendor transactions, verified credentials and certifications, transparent supply chain provenance tracking, and smart contracts for automated compliance and payment.

Whilst still in early adoption stages, blockchain-based vendor management solutions are gaining traction in industries with complex supply chains and stringent traceability requirements.

Frequently Asked Questions about Vendor Management System

  • What's the difference between a VMS and procurement software?

    A VMS focuses specifically on managing vendor relationships, performance, and compliance across the lifecycle. Procurement software primarily handles purchasing transactions and requisition-to-pay processes. Many organisations use both with integration between them—the VMS manages supplier relationships whilst procurement tools handle transactional purchasing.

  • How long does implementation typically take?

    Small to mid-sized businesses typically complete implementation in 3-6 months, whilst large enterprises with complex requirements may need 12-18 months. Phased approaches can deliver value sooner by prioritising high-impact vendors and core features first.

  • What's the typical return on investment?

    Most organisations report ROI within 12-24 months through cost savings, efficiency gains, and risk mitigation. Specific ROI depends on current process maturity and vendor complexity. Common ROI drivers include reduced procurement costs (15-30%), faster onboarding (60-70%), and improved compliance outcomes.

  • What's the typical cost of a VMS platform?

    VMS pricing varies significantly based on organisation size, vendor volume, and feature requirements. Cloud-based solutions typically range from £2,000-£10,000 annually for mid-sized businesses to £50,000+ for enterprise deployments. Total cost of ownership should include implementation, training, integration, and ongoing support.

  • Can a VMS integrate with our existing ERP system?

    Most modern VMS platforms offer pre-built integrations with major ERP systems (SAP, Oracle, Microsoft Dynamics, NetSuite). Integration capabilities vary by platform—evaluate API availability, data synchronisation frequency, and bi-directional workflow support during vendor selection.

  • What data security standards should a VMS meet?

    Look for VMS providers with ISO 27001 certification, SOC 2 Type II compliance, GDPR adherence, and industry-specific standards relevant to your sector. Ensure the platform offers role-based access controls, encryption at rest and in transit, regular security audits, and clear data residency policies for UK/EU requirements.
